L.A. Greenhouse Premiere

Leo Limón

American, born 1952

Limón is one of several printmakers represented in this exhibition who address humankind’s negative effect on the natural environment. The jubilant palette of Limón’s print belies the ominous warning of the chief/messenger who dons a war bonnet and holds out one of the perpetrators of the X-shaped toxins that trail in his wake.
